Cockroach control in Newcastle

Turn on the light and cockroaches scamper everywhere – is this happening at your house?

Travelling under the house

Cockroaches travelling under the house

Recently, Amalgamated Pest Control Newcastle has received higher than normal amounts of requests for bookings for cockroach control.

Normally as the weather cools down you don’t tend to see as many cockroaches in your house. That is not the case this year, however, as the above average rain at the start of the year, and the warmer weather, has provided optimal breeding conditions for cockroaches and many other types of insects.

As a result of these breeding conditions, and the subsequent high population levels of cockroaches, the competition is on to find enough food, water and shelter. This is why you might be experiencing higher than normal activity throughout your house.

Cockroaches are normally nocturnal, so if you are seeing a few through the day there are bound to be many more living at your place.

The species of cockroaches that are most common to the Newcastle region are the American and the Australian (larger cockroaches), and the smaller German cockroach, which loves to live in the warmth of your appliances.

The American and the Australian cockroach will enter your home from the outside, and will usually live in your sub-floor or roof and wall voids. Our treatment focusses on the areas where the pests live and breed, to ensure that we get the best results for your property.

Our technician conducted a site assessment upon arrival, and discovered a number of places where the German cockroaches had been hiding and breeding. The German cockroach will hide in the smallest areas of your kitchen and bathrooms. Our technician found German cockroaches in the gap in the bottom on the kitchen chair (pictured).

German cockroaches are most commonly brought into your house in second hand appliances, parcel deliveries or stored items from another premises.

Cockroach control tips

  1. Remove Food: You need to be able to reduce the food source for the cockroaches. This means removing stray food particles lying around by good cleaning practices. Do not leave food scraps exposed. Make sure that you pay particular attention to cleaning cracks, crevices, bench tops and appliances. It is also a good idea to seal up any rubbish bags. Keep all food in sealed containers.
  2. Remove Water: Cockroaches need water to survive. They love warm damp places. Look out for leaking taps or places indoors where water will collect. Check for leaking plumbing in the kitchen and bathrooms. If your property has a sub floor area make sure that water drains away properly and it is well ventilated.
  3. Remove Shelter: Cockroaches prefer small confined spaces like cracks and crevices. Taking away their preferred habitat and breeding grounds is an important aspect of cockroach control. Seal all cracks and crevices in the bathroom, pantry and kitchen cupboards, including cracked tiles and splashbacks. Avoid storing unnecessary items like cardboard and plastic bags from the supermarket.
